Digital Playground On ABC's 20/20

VAN NUYS, Calif. – Digital Playground made the lead story on ABC's 20/20 this past Friday night.

ABC ran clips of several adult movies and various behind-the-scene reports in a segment titled, "The Top10 Myths, Lies and Straight Talk About Sex." Myth # 9, "women don't like porn," touted Digital Playground as one of two adult production companies banking on women buyers in a market that used to be patronized by a predominately male audience. The pro-feminist piece interviews sex therapists and female producers and acknowledges that women DO like adult entertainment, just a different type. Women enjoy romance and love depicted in adult movies. They like relationships and intimate interaction and when this is depicted in erotic videos, it takes women approximately 2 minutes to reach arousal.

Digital Playground is female owned and operated. Company President Samantha Lewis confirms 20/20's stance, stating, "On DigitalPlayground.com, 44% of our buyers are women. I believe that we generate a high percentage of women buyers because the content that we provide is created with women in mind. While men have always been the target audience for adult entertainment, the advent of the Internet has offered privacy and autonomy resulting in increased interest in sexual products for women.
